If you're looking for a treasure trove of unique finds, the Bethlehem Indoor Flea Market is a must-visit destination for both seasoned collectors and casual shoppers alike. Nestled in the charming town of Bethlehem, Connecticut, this year-round market offers a delightful mix of antiques, vintage items, and handmade crafts. With a commitment to showcasing local vendors and their distinctive wares, you're bound to discover something that piques your interest.

As you step into the Bethlehem Indoor Flea Market, prepare to be greeted by aisles filled with an eclectic variety of goods. From retro furniture and vintage clothing to collectibles and artisan crafts, the market caters to a wide range of tastes and interests. If you’re a fan of nostalgia, you might find old vinyl records or vintage toys that transport you back in time. Antiques enthusiasts will appreciate the selection of timeless pieces, while those on the hunt for unique home décor will enjoy browsing through handmade crafts and upcycled items. The diversity of offerings ensures that every visit is a new adventure.

To make the most of your visit, here are a few practical tips. First, plan your trip during the weekend when the market is open from 9:00 AM to 5:00 PM on Saturday and Sunday. This is when you’ll find the largest selection of vendors and merchandise. If you prefer a quieter experience, consider stopping by on a Friday afternoon, as the market opens at noon and tends to be less crowded. Remember to bring cash, as some vendors may not accept credit cards. However, don’t hesitate to ask if they do, as many are flexible.

Parking is available on-site, making it easy to load up your treasures without the hassle of a long walk.
